Vail Valley home tax assessments up 13% on average
 Vail Valley property owners received an economic jolt this week. The real estate tax assessment which happens every two years raised the average residence tax value up 13%.
 The hardest hit areas in the recent down turn had some major increases.
    Eagle up 25%, Gypsum up 17.5% ,Avon up 14.5% ,Edwards up 10%.
County wise single family homes were valued up 13% and condominiums up 13.5%.

 This summer, the airport in Eagle Colorado: the Vail Valley's direct flight airport, will be getting some improvements that will make it possible to get nonstop services to more destinations. Right now you can fly directly from Atlanta, JFK, La Guardia, Dallas, LAX, Chicago, Miami, Cincinnati, Minneapolis and Denver, but some only in the winter.
